Introduction: In recent years, the UK has witnessed a growing influence of Hispanic fashion and style across various industries, including the business sector. From their vibrant colors and bold patterns to their unique and innovative designs, Hispanic fashion has made its mark worldwide. This blog post explores the emergence of Hispanic fashion and style in the UK business landscape and highlights the impact it has had on companies and consumers alike. 1. The Rise of Hispanic Fashion in the UK Business Scene: Hispanic fashion is a fusion of traditional craftsmanship and modern design. With renowned fashion designers like Carolina Herrera, Oscar de la Renta, and Manolo Blahnik hailing from Hispanic countries, it's no surprise that their influence has spread across borders, including the UK. Their designs reflect a rich cultural heritage infused with contemporary twists, making them appealing to a wide range of fashion-conscious individuals. 2.
